You will provide a first welcome link between clients and the firm, offering an excellent first impression either in person or on the telephone.
You will assist the wider office and facilities team with general administration, assisting with post event cleaning and providing an efficient and flexible service to internal clients.
Key Responsibilities
Provide a warm, welcoming first impression of the highest standard for clients and staff when arriving at reception
Promptly and courteously answer and record telephone and reception enquiries and deal with persons calling at the office with appointments or documents
Look after clients waiting in reception, notifying fee earners of their arrival and showing them to fee earners or interview rooms
Be responsible for all documents and post arriving in the office, during the day
Every item and visitor to be logged consistently for the records
Provide refreshments for clients/meetings where requested
Provide support for events as required, including cleaning after events have finished
Work with tact and discretion with clients on the telephone and face to face, diplomacy would be required and a level of confidentiality
Use the Teams system and answer telephone enquiries promptly and efficiently
Occasional cover when required of reception within the other offices
To attend departmental and other meetings and training as required
Preparing, refreshing and ensuring high standards in all meeting rooms before and after each use
To work alongside facilities in hosting large events being responsible for, setting up and clearing down after large events
To be flexible around attending/ hosting events as required on occasions
Responsible for the day-to-day management and smooth operation of all nine meeting rooms
Produce documents, letters and emails as required for other teams
Copying files, scanning and emailing documents
Data input to the CRM System as required
Any other administrative tasks, such as Web Enquiries, faxes, general email enquiries
Skills, Experience, and Attributes
Experience of working within a Receptionist role in a professional services environment is desirable
Experience of undertaking general admin duties i.e. filing, scanning, photocopying etc
Experience of dealing with telephone-based enquiries and utilising a switchboard
Excellent organisation capability with the ability to effectively prioritise
Customer service focused
